If you tried to sell the car, you would obviously need the title. The insurance is only a matter of who pays to protect the vehicle from certain circumstances, depending on your policy. It does not imply ownership on the vehicle. In order for your friend to try and sell the car, the car must be signed over to him and be registered in his name.

Pretty much. Jail is for misdemeanor crimes (first and second offense DUI's, theft under $1000, etc.) and is punishable up to one year in jail (county).

Prison is for felonious actions (murder, rape, theft over $1000, etc.) and is punishable for over a year in a state penitentiory (sp?). The more crimes that you have committed, the more time you spend in prison.
